From 13ee23042f21bd4a4cf53d5cd52e41b8d9379e67 Mon Sep 17 00:00:00 2001 From: bymyself Date: Wed, 24 Sep 2025 01:18:34 -0700 Subject: [PATCH] t# This is a combination of 2 commits. d --- execution.py | 53 +++++++++++++++++++++++++++++++++++++++++++++++++++- 1 file changed, 52 insertions(+), 1 deletion(-) diff --git a/execution.py b/execution.py index 1dc35738b..9d5b55afb 100644 --- a/execution.py +++ b/execution.py @@ -578,7 +578,58 @@ async def execute(server, dynprompt, caches, current_item, extra_data, executed, if isinstance(ex, comfy.model_management.OOM_EXCEPTION): tips = "This error means you ran out of memory on your GPU.\n\nTIPS: If the workflow worked before you might have accidentally set the batch_size to a large number." - logging.error("Got an OOM, unloading all loaded models.") + logging.error(r"""OOM + %%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%+##=.................::-===-----=++=++++====== +..:+#%%#*#%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%#-+=..................::-+++-----===-=+====-==== +.......:=+.:*%%%%+*%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%%###%%%%%%%%%%%###+....................::--=-+=--------=+==:.-+==== +...............:+##::#%%%%%%%%%%%%%%%%%%%%%%%%%%%##################**::..................:-----=+-----:::+=:...-+=====- +::.....................-*%%*#%%%%%%%%%%%%%%###%##########+-::-=*###=::...............:::::----==----::.......-++====--- +--::......................:=.-#**%%%%%##%%######*+=--==:::::::....::---:..........::..::-----+----::......:-=+===------ ++=-::..........................:-.-*%#######=..::------:.::..::::.......-=-:.......::-------+=---:::::::::=+==--------- +--==----::::......................:::*-+#+...........:-:-..:========:......:=-::::--------=*+=----::::::=+=+=======---- +-----*=::::.......................::::=:......:=++++-:::..=++::::.:-+=-.......-+---------=+==----:::::::::::...:==----- +:------***--::...................:::+......:++*+-::..::..:::::::.......==.......:+------=*===--:::::........-+==------- +::::----=+=------:::::...........:+......:++-:......:.....::.............--.......:=---+*==---:::::.....:-==+=--------- +..::::---==++=----::::::::::::.:=-......==-........:.......:.........::....::.......-+#*==--::::................::::::: +:..:::::--==+*+--------:::::::-+......:-::........:.........:..........::....:........**=-::::::....................:-= +-::::-----======++-----------==......-.:.........:..........=+++-:.......::...:........==::::..................:::=+--- +::::::::::---=======--------+=......-.:..........:..........:+=+==++.......-....:.......:+:::.................:-=------ +-:::::::::---=======+=-----+-......:.:..........:...........:+==++++++:.....-:...:.....:.:=::::::::::......=++===------ +::::::::::::::---====+*+--*=:.....:.:...........:...........:=:::---=+++:....::...::....:.:=-::::::::::::::..:=====---- +:.........::------====++*#=:.....:.::..........:..........:.:-.......:-=+=:::::-...::...::::=-::..:::::::::::::-------- +:...............:----===+*::....::.:......................:.-:..........-=+::::::..:::.::::::+-::.....:-=++++===---==-: +-:............:::::--===+-::....:.::.....................:::=.............-+-:::::..:::::::::-+-:::..:=-::==========::: +............:.:::::-=-====::::::..=:.........:::...::::::-.--..............:-=:::=::::::-:::::-*--:::..-==========-:::- +............::::::-----*=-::::::::-::::::::::::::::::::::=:=.................:=---+:::::::-:::-++=::-::..:-===+=-:----= +..:::.....:::::::::---===::::::::-::::::::::--::::::::::#:=:......:+**###**++=--=-==::::::::-::-*++--=+*====+=------==+ +::::...::::::::.::--::+==::::::::-::::::::::=:::::::-::+:=:.....:**+=:..........:-+==::::::...--=*+++=+++===----=====+# +=::..::::::::....:::::+*--:::::::=:::::::::+:::::::=--+:+:....................=.:::=+-:::::::...:=*+++++==========++*#% +-:.:::::::::-...::::-=+*--:::::::=:::::::-=:::-::-++=:--...............:::-#:**=-::--*+::-:::::.....==============++*#% +:::-+:::--:+...::::--*+=--:::::::=-::::--*#**#+-++++=-...............-+:*@@@@@@@@@#:+=**=::=::::::.......-===+==+#%%%%% ++++=-++++:*=..:::----*+-----:::::=-:::=*#=-::=-==--:................-:*@%@@@@%*%@@@%--==+#*::=-::::::-----======+#%%%%% ++++++++++++=..::-=---**----::::::=---#+-=:::====-:..................:+%#%::#%%@#-=@@@@@%#+%+++=-=::....=====+*#%%%%%%%% +++++++++++++.:-++---=+*---:::::::=-++--=:::+#+-:....................-#-@*..#@@@%#:-%@%==*%%*=++++++-::..:***+=-:=*###%% ++=++++++++++:-**+--=+**-=-:::::::=+=--=---*++#-:--:.................-:=%#%@@@#**@:.+#::-%%*#==-=+++*+--:.:*+=---:.:=##% +=++++++++++++***=++=*#+-=::::::::==---*++%@@@@@@@%=...................:%+=*@@*==%..+::::%**#=---===*+*=--.-+==--:::..=# +=======+++*+*++**+#**=+=-:::::::-=+==*=-%@@@@@%#@@@#:..................:*--....--.:::::-#**#-::-==:**++=--:-==--:::...: +===========++++++++*-**--::::::--=+==+*@@@*=@+..+@%#%:...................=-...-=:-:::::+***#:::-=::*+++*----::-=-:..... +***+++++++++++++++---%=-:::::::-:+#*#%@@@+-%%+#*%@%#%=...................:::::-----::::*+**=.::-:::*#++++-=--::::::--:: +*++++++++++++++=--+**=-:::::::--=+#*+#@@#--%%%*#@@%=*+..................:::::------:::-*-=+.::::::-*+*+++=++---::::::.. +%%%%%#****+*********+-:::::-:---+++%%@@@#-:.%#=---::--..................::::::----::::=#*=.:::::::*+++*+*+=++---::::::. +%%%%%%%%%##********=::::::-----+=+%@@%@@@=..:#+:....-.:.......:-:........::::::::----=+:..:::::--*+++++*++=====:-=:.... +%%%%%%%%%%##%%%###=:::::-----+*==-=*#%-:=#*.....=-::::::..................:::::::::==:...:::=+-*+===++=++++===+=::-=::: +%%%%%%%%%%%####+*-:::::----*#*+=---=**%=::::------:::::::........:-==###:...:::::::::#%###*++++=--=====+++======-::-=+= +%%%%%%%%%%%%%#=*=-:::--==***#**+=----**##:::--------:::::....--:..-**##+...........:#%%#*+#++==-:-====+-:-=======::::-- +%%%%%%%%%%%#+-+=-::::-+******#+-=--::-=**#-::------::::::.:+%%%##*****#-..........-%@%##+##=+=-:::--++=-:::.:-===::--:: +%%%%%%###*=:-=*=-::::##*****+**+=--:::..-=+=---==+::::::....:*#**+===+=.........:*%%@%#%*##*==::::++===--:::....:----:: +####**=:..:-==*==:::=#*****+*+***+--::::......:-+::::::........======-.........+%***--*#%*##*=::-**+===-::::::.....:-=- +-........::===*==:::+*********++**+*==-::::-=*#::::::...........::::::.......=@%%%%#*%+:.*%###***+++*+----:::::::...... +.:.....::=====+#=---=*******+**+=++++*+**####%%%%*:........................=%%%%####%%%@@+.:%%*#@@##+***=--:::::....... +:::::--=====+**+*=-----=****#+--++===++++*####%%+#%%%#+:.................+***@%%%%%##%@@@@@*..*@@%%%%#=#%%#****+-:..... +:---=+++==+++==+++*=-----:::::=**=======++#*#%*=#%#%@%%%%%%%*+-:......-+**+++%%%%***#%@@@@@@%=.:%%%%%%%##+#********-... +*##+++*=++*-:-==++++**+=---=+*****------=+#*%+=%#%@##%@%%%%%@#*****#*****++++#%*****##%@@%%@@@*:=@%%%%%%%#*+=*#*****+:: +##*==+=++:::---===++***++******##%#=----=**#+-###@@@####%%%%%%*********++++********##@@%###@%@#@@%#@%%%%%%%%#+*******+: +##*===-.::::--=--=+****++****#%@@@@#++++=*#*-*##@@@@%%@#***#%@#*******++#*******####%@%%#*%##+-+-%*%@@%%%#%%%%%+******-""") comfy.model_management.unload_all_models() error_details = {